Cambridge family grateful for police officer who found missing girls Jennifer Eagan WCVB A mother and father sent a thank you letter to Cambridge police for helping to find their daughter and her friend after they went missing Monday afternoon, according to the Chronicle's news partner, WCVB. Heidi Tridello Mattern, who is 5 years old, did not realize walking away from Raymond Park in Cambridge, out of the view of her babysitter, would send her parents into a panic. "So me and my friend were playing at the park. Then we disappeared," Heidi said. "I thought of the worst things that would happen," the girl's mother, Giada Tridello Mattern said.
